Altova MobileTogether Designer

HTML-Beschriftungen können verwendet werden, um innerhalb einer einzigen Beschriftung verschiedene Stile zu generieren.

 

Bei Verwendung eines regulären Beschriftungssteuerelements werden die Stile, die Sie über das Fenster "Stile & Eigenschaften" zuweisen, der gesamten Beschriftung zugewiesen und der Text innerhalb der Beschriftung kann unterschiedliche Stile haben. Innerhalb einer HTML-Beschriftung können Sie jedoch Text eingeben, der mit HTML-Elementen/Attributen und CSS-Stilen versehen ist. In der Abbildung unten sehen Sie eine HTML-Beschriftung im Design. Wenn die Eigenschaft Mehrzeilig auf true gesetzt ist, verläuft der Text über mehrere Zeilen und wird nicht durch die Breite des Steuerelements abgeschnitten.

MTControlHTMLLabelIn

Wenn dieser Text auf einem Mobilgerät angezeigt wird, wird er mit der Formatierung, die durch den von Ihnen eingegeben HTML-Markup-Code definiert ist, angezeigt.

MTControlHTMLLabelOut

HTML-Elemente

Sie können in einer HTML-Beschriftung die folgenden HTML-Elemente verwenden (unten rot markiert):

 

<a href="https://www.altova.com">Creates a link</a>

<b>bold</b>, <strong>bold</strong>

<i>italic</i>, <cite>italic</cite>, <dfn>italic</dfn>, <em>italic</em>

<u>underline</u>

<strike>line-through</strike>

 

HTML-Attribute

Sie können die Attribute href und style verwenden (unten grün markiert):

 

<a href="...">Creates a link</a>

<span style="font-style: italic; font-weight: bold">bold and italic</span>

 

CSS-Stile

Sie können die CSS-Stileigenschaften font-style, font-weight und text-decoration verwenden (unten blau markiert):

 

<span style="font-style: italic; font-weight: bold">bold and italic</span>

 

Block-Elemente

HTML-Block-Elemente werden nicht unterstützt. Um in einer HTML-Beschriftung einen Block zu erstellen, setzen Sie vor und hinter den als Block zu markierenden Text jeweils ein "newline".

 

Nur statischer Inhalt

Der Textinhalt der HTML-Beschriftung ist direkt von Ihnen eingegebener statischer Text, der mit HTML-Markup-Code versehen ist. Dynamischer Inhalt kann nicht als Teil von statischem Text eingegeben werden. Falls Sie dies jedoch tun, wird der gesamte statische Text durch den dynamischen Inhalt ersetzt und muss über das Fenster "Stile & Eigenschaften" formatiert werden.

 

 

Ereignisse des HTML-Beschriftungssteuerelements

Es steht das Ereignis BeiKlickAufBeschriftung zur Verfügung. Um Aktionen für das BeiKlickAufBeschriftung-Ereignis der Beschriftung zu definieren, klicken Sie mit der rechten Maustaste auf die Beschriftung und wählen Sie im angezeigten Kontextmenü Steuerelementaktionen für BeiKlickAufBeschriftung aus. Daraufhin wird das Aktionsdialogfeld für Beschriftungsereignisse angezeigt. Eine Beschreibung der Aktionen, die für dieses Ereignis definiert werden können, finden Sie im Abschnitt Aktionen.

 

 

Eigenschaften des HTML-Beschriftungssteuerelements

Die Eigenschaften eines Steuerelements stehen im Fenster "Stile & Eigenschaften" zur Verfügung und werden unten in der Reihenfolge, in der sie angezeigt werden, aufgelistet.

 

 

© 2018-2024 Altova GmbH